The Brunette, an oil on canvas portrait by American Impressionist William Glackens, executed circa 1913. The composition represents the artist’s mature "Renoir period," utilizing a high-key chromatic palette and soft, feathered brushstrokes. The sitter wears an oversized emerald green hat adorned with a silk bow and a vibrant turquoise jacket, accented by a black velvet choker with a dark pendant. This work highlights Glackens' transition from the realism of the Ashcan School toward a decorative, luminous style. The vibrant teal background mirrors the garment's saturated tones.
